The Gen 6 Perma-Tune for the 911SC comes in two models: the Premium ignition module and the Basic ignition module.

The Premium ignition module features a smooth, matt finish that mimics the patina of the original aluminum die cast part.
It provides full control over RPM limit, mechanical advance timing, power output, multi spark function and has many other features that can be programmed using a computer, tablet or smart phone.
This comes preprogrammed for the Porsche 911SC so programming changes are optional. The programmable mechanical advance feature is very handy for restoring a distributor advance curve that has been distorted by worn mechanical parts without having to disassemble and repair the distributor.
The Gen 6 Premium Perma-Tune makes diagnostics easier by providing onboard diagnostics that are automatically displayed by two coloured LED function lights. These LED lights assist in diagnosing both the vehicle and the ignition module. The green LED is a status indicator that can flash diagnostic fault codes. The red LED is a strobe light that flashes each time the coils fires in the same manner as a timing light. This LED is especially useful for detecting intermittent engine misfire caused by wiring or distributor problems.
These LED function lights are mounted in the harness electrical connector and can only be seen when the module is powered up. There are three self-resetting overload protectors that assist in troubleshooting while protecting your Perma-Tune from damage. The overload protectors are hidden underneath the ignition module so they do not spoil the original look of the part. DISTRIBUTOR TRIGGER SIGNAL
The second most common cause of SC engine ignition failure is the ignition trigger circuit. Since the ignition box is controlled by the magnetic pulse generator located inside the distributor, any disruption in the triggering signal will cause the ignition box to malfunction. Be aware that the connectors can push back in the housing. Pull the rubber boot back to inspect the connection between the box and harness.
Full disassembly and inspection of the distributor is highly recommended due to the intermittent nature of triggering problems. Pay special attention to the distributor trigger shielded cable ( green wire ), magnetic pulse generator magnet and magnetic pulse generator winding connection as these parts are known to fail in combination. An especially common problem is a broken magnet pole. Evidence of arching between the magnetic pulse generator magnet points indicates a defective rotor. In this case replace the rotor, magnetic pulse winding, green wire and ignition box. The Perma-Tune high performance triggering is so accurate that worn out distributor shaft bearings can be detected by the tachometer. This is indicated by the tachometer needle slightly bouncing at idle. Trigger signal problems can cause double triggering which results in a weak ignition spark. Due to the lower triggering resolution of the stock ignition box, some symptoms of trigger signal problems can be more evident after the Perma-Tune is installed. Refer to the vehicle maintenance manual for triggering signal wave form specifications and distributor repair instructions.
To quickly test the triggering circuit without the use of an oscilloscope: Unplug the harness connector from the ignition box. Refer to the 911SC Installation Instructions diagram, connect an Ohm meter between pins 3 and 6 of the harness connector. To prevent the possibility of misdiagnosis, tug on the green triggering signal wire located at the base of the distributor while viewing the meter. The published specification for the magnetic pulse generator is 600 Ohms +- 100. Our experience has shown that a variation of +- 25 Ohm indicates a need to repair defective connections or to replace the magnetic pulse generator windings.
